Before release, verify that all six Velmora demo consoles returned from the Astley showroom are accounted for against the loan ledger, with serial plates intact and protective foam reinserted in each case. Note any cosmetic damage on the condition sheet and photograph the seals before closing the crates. Crates must be strapped, labelled "Returns — Records Hold," and moved to the secure bay no later than 15:00. Do not combine with standard freight. The courier hand-over instruction is recorded on the line below.

dispatch memo: the sorius tamius courier leaves the praeth ledger at gate 4873 under passcode 928014

**First Day — First-Aid Room Orientation**

Show the new starter the first-aid room beside the Kestrel Wing lifts at Maybourne House. Point out the defibrillator cabinet, the incident logbook, and the duty first-aider rota on the wall. The room stays locked outside emergencies; it opens with the keypad code below.

badge for tajeg-kagap: bdg-EWZTJN-83588199

## Canary Gating Rules — Larkspur Deploy Pipeline

Every canary on the Larkspur pipeline must pass three gates before promotion: error rate below 0.5% over 15 minutes, p99 latency within 10% of baseline, and zero unacknowledged pages. If any gate fails, the pipeline halts and rolls back automatically — never override this manually without sign-off from the release captain. Gate metrics are pulled from the internal Veldt telemetry service, which requires authenticated access. Use the credential below when configuring your local gate-checker.

gateway credential: kto7_yV41IWH